When's the best time to book a family-friendly vacation in Makassar?
The hottest months are usually October and September with an average temp of 82°F, while the coldest months are August and July with an average of 80°F. The rainiest months in Makassar are January, December, February, and March, with each month seeing an average of 17 inches of rainfall.
